About This Automation

Confirming appointments and chasing no-shows requires repetitive texting, phone calls, and manual updates across a booking system, spreadsheet, and payment tool. Missed replies mean missed fees, and staff lose hours every week to a task that adds no value beyond keeping the calendar accurate.

The automated version sends timed reminders on its own schedule, tracks confirmations, and flags no-shows the moment an arrival window closes. It then charges the fee, invites the customer to rebook, and updates the books without anyone touching a spreadsheet.

How The Automation Works

The full workflow, from trigger to completion.

1. New Booking Capturedtrigger

A new appointment starts the reminder sequence automatically.

2. Reminder Delivery Sends Alerts

Sends an SMS 48 hours out and an email 24 hours out, then watches for a reply.

3. Mark Confirmed

When a customer replies to confirm, the booking status updates automatically.

4. Front Desk Calls Customer Directly

If there's no reply by the cutoff, the front desk gets a task to make one manual call.

5. No-Show Detection Checks Arrival

Shortly after the scheduled start time, the automation checks for a checked-in status.

6. Charge No-Show Fee

If no arrival is recorded, the no-show fee is charged automatically to the card on file.

7. Send Rebooking Email

A rebooking invitation goes out immediately after the fee is processed.

8. Log Outcome

The confirmation, no-show, and fee outcome are written to the tracking sheet and revenue is reconciled.
